By Alan J. Craver and Alan J. Craver,SUN STAFF | October 26, 1995
John and Johanna Gladden lived every parent's nightmare.Their teen-age daughter carried on a secret sexual relationship with a man nearly twice her age. Despite their drastic steps to end the relationship once it was revealed, the girl was murdered at the man's hands.Now, two days after the 30-year-old Baltimore man was convicted of the girl's 1993 murder, the Columbia couple hope other parents can learn from their story."Nobody should ever have to go through this," Mrs. Gladden said.Yesterday, the Gladdens said they first blamed themselves for the death of their 15-year-old daughter, Tara Allison Gladden, thinking they should have been more aware or acted more quickly.

By Ed Heard and Ed Heard,Staff Writer | September 25, 1993
A Baltimore man awaiting trial on charges of sexually assaulting a 15-year-old Columbia girl -- later found slain -- was charged yesterday with additional rape counts against two other children, ages 12 and 13, Howard County police said.Detectives said their investigation into the death of Tara Allison Gladden provided new information that linked the accused man to the alleged rapes of other children.Curtis Aden Jamison, 28, was charged yesterday with the statutory rape of a 13-year-old Baltimore girl at an Elkridge motel.

By Ed Heard and Ed Heard,Staff Writer | August 18, 1993
A volunteer search team with dogs looking for a missing 16-year-old Columbia girl yesterday morning found the nude body of a female in a culvert under Little Patuxent Parkway, about a quarter-mile from the Mall in Columbia, Howard County police said.Police could not confirm whether the badly decomposed body was that of Tara Gladden, who has been missing since July 22.The body, which was not immediately identified because of its condition, was found in a wooded area not far from Tara's home in the 5600 block of Vantage Point Road.

By Ed Heard and Ed Heard,Staff Writer | August 11, 1993
Howard County police are investigating the disappearance of a 15-year-old Columbia girl who has been missing for almost three weeks.Tara Allison Gladden of the 5600 block of Vantage Point Road has not contacted her family since the time she was reported missing July 22, police said.Tara has run away in the past, but never for such long period of time, said her mother, Johanna Gladden.Mrs. Gladden said no matter what the situation, she's sure of one thing -- Tara would have called home."I know in my heart something is wrong," Mrs. Gladden said.

By Paul McMullen and Paul McMullen,Staff Writer | October 20, 1992
Tara and Wendy Vinje are two reasons Loyola has staked a claim as the best college volleyball team in Baltimore this fall. All-Metro players while at Loch Raven High, they're also aces in the classroom, share clothes and tastes and, despite three years' difference in age, the resemblance causes them to be taken for 5-foot-11 twins.Some wonder if the Vinjes haven't taken the togetherness bit a little too far.Heading into tonight's (7 o'clock) match at Morgan State, the Greyhounds are 17-12, and the record might be better if Tara hadn't followed Wendy and also missed time with an injury.

By Ed Heard and Ed Heard,Staff Writer | August 19, 1993
The state medical examiner's office identified yesterday the body found in a culvert under Little Patuxent Parkway Tuesday as a 15-year-old Columbia girl who had been missing for almost a month.Tara Allison Gladden's partially decomposed body was identified by her dental records. Tara had been missing since July 22, when her mother returned to the family's home and found an open basement door.The medical examiner's office is expected to release the cause of Tara's death this morning. Medical officials also should be able to say how long the body had been in the culvert.

July 24, 1991
Robert B. Pool, lacrosse star, dies at 82Robert B. Pool, who had been an All-American attack man for the St. John's College lacrosse team and then a high school and college coach, died Monday at a hospital in Willingboro, N.J., after a monthlong illness.Mr. Pool, who was 82 and lived in Willingboro, moved to New Jersey in 1962 to work on product research for the Weyerhaeuser Co.In 1963, he was elected to both the Lacrosse Hall of Fame and the Maryland State Athletic Hall of Fame.Before leaving Baltimore, he held sales jobs for the American Seating Co. and a candy company.
